If you plan to blog for the long haul, then invest in a domain name. A domain name is fairly inexpensive, and will make your blog look a cut above the rest. Domain names, especially when they include the actual names of businesses, are generally easier for folks to remember.

Look for other successful bloggers to guest write on your site. This will raise the value of your blog and provide your readers with quality content. You will also experience a boost in readership thanks to fans of the guest blogger stopping by to take a look at your blog. Engage in this strategy with multiple bloggers to increase the results!

Make use of pictures in your posts. Remember, a picture really is worth more than a thousand written words. This is particularly true about blogging. The right image can communicate much more than words can. Fill your blog with as many pertinent images as you can.

Don’t let feedback faze you. Simply use it as a way to improve your blog. There is always a critic, no matter the subject. Constructive criticism is a great way to see where a blog is lacking. Post polite responses to any negative comments and put them behind you. It can serve as a demonstration of your maturity to your viewers, and increase your reputation.

Use social media networking links in order to assist your readers in following you. Social media websites such as Facebook, Twitter, and LinkedIn can significantly increase the success of your blog, and enhance the recognition you receive as a writer. The more social media sites you use, the more channels of communication you open between you and potential readers. This helps readers connect with you and lets new readers know about your blog.

When blogging, you must find a niche you are passionate about. Writing about topics that genuinely interest you is likely to improve the appeal your writing will have for others. This perception will allow your readers to form a bond with you and they will keep your blog alive.
